I want to be remembered as a soldier: Army Chief

Army Chief Gen V K Singh on Wednesday said he would like to be remembered as a soldier who tried to uphold what the force stands for. He retires on Thursday.

Addressing a press conference at the National Defence Academy in Pune, he said there was no misunderstanding between him and the Defence Ministry.

The Army Chief said he had set out on a target to transform the army to make it more effective, agile and fit for the future.

Stressing that the army is apolitical, absolutely secular and impartial, he maintained that the army did what it stated.

Dismissing reports of misunderstanding between him and the Government, he said Defence Minister A K Antony was very clear headed in supporting the armed forces.

He asserted that the Army is part of the government and whatever it says,is listened to .
